By most club-going standards, May was a busy month. If that is so then June may very well kill us all.

Residencies or bands with multi-nights include Jonathan Richman, Aimee Mann, Afternoons, Spider Problem, Repeater, Meiko, Rumspringa, Dave Palmer, Darker My Love, Lukas Haas, The Watkins Family Hour, Kyle Mabson/Josh Taylor, The French Semester, Semi Precious Weapons, Oslo, Foreign Academy, and Jon Brion is back with a full month of Fridays at the new venue (officially called Largo at the Coronet). Release shows this month include Summer Darling, Priscilla Ahn, The Sweet Hurt, Aimee Mann, Jonathan Richman, Devon Williams, Daniel Ahearn, Steve Reynolds, I See Hawks in L.A., Firewater, and Jay Nash. Festivals include Ink & Iron (6/6), Cochina (6/7), Manimal (6/7), Los Feliz (6/8), Pasadena Chalk (6/14), Playboy Jazz (6/14), L.A. Film (6/19), and Make Music Pasadena (6/21).
